Edge Emitting Laser Market Value Analysis: What Growth Is Expected Over The Forecast Period?

The edge emitting laser market has seen rapid expansion in recent years. Its valuation is projected to increase from $2.02 billion in 2025 to $2.28 billion in 2026, achieving a compound annual growth rate (CAGR) of 12.9%. This historical growth can be attributed to several factors including the development of fiber optic communication networks, the early integration of semiconductor lasers into electronics, rising demands for industrial automation, the expansion of medical laser applications, and advancements in semiconductor fabrication technologies.

The market for edge emitting lasers is projected to experience swift expansion over the coming years. By 2030, this market is set to reach $3.55 billion, exhibiting a compound annual growth rate (CAGR) of 11.6%. Factors driving this growth during the forecast period include the increasing rollout of high-speed data networks, a surge in demand for laser-based manufacturing processes, the expansion of photonics-based sensing systems, advancements in medical device innovation, and ongoing enhancements in laser efficiency and output power. Key trends anticipated during this period involve the greater integration of edge emitting lasers into optical communication systems, the expanding utilization of high-power laser diodes in industrial material processing, a heightened need for precision lasers in medical and surgical uses, the broader application of edge emitting lasers in advanced display technologies, and the increasing incorporation of semiconductor lasers in research and development initiatives.

Edge Emitting Laser Market Development Factors: Which Trends Are Supporting Demand?

The increasing integration of the internet-of-things (IoT) is projected to drive the expansion of the edge-emitting laser market moving forward. The internet of things (IoT) refers to a network of interconnected devices equipped with sensors, software, and other technologies, enabling them to collect and exchange data over the internet. The adoption of IoT stems from factors such as improved efficiency, cost savings, enhanced remote operations, and revenue generation. Edge-emitting lasers support the IoT ecosystem by facilitating high-speed, reliable, and efficient data transmission, enabling precise sensing capabilities, and contributing to the overall energy efficiency and security of IoT systems. For instance, in October 2025, according to IoT Analytics, a Germany-based leading global provider of market insights, the number of connected IoT devices is forecast to grow by 14% in 2025, reaching 39 billion by 2030. Therefore, the rising adoption of the internet-of-things (IoT) is propelling the growth of the edge-emitting laser market.

Edge Emitting Laser Market Innovation Trends Driving Future Development

Major entities in the edge-emitting laser market are prioritizing technological developments, such as industrial-scale laser facet passivation, to elevate device performance, reliability, and operational lifespan. Laser facet passivation involves treating the laser’s emitting facets to mitigate defects and prevent deterioration during high-power operation. An example of this is the launch in March 2025 by Comptek Solutions Oy, a Finland-based technology company, of the Kontrox LASE 16, engineered to enhance facet passivation efficiency for high-power applications. This innovation leads to more stable output, extended device longevity, and greater efficiency in areas such as telecommunications, sensing, and industrial manufacturing, thereby spurring further adoption and innovation within the photonics industry and supporting the advancement of next-generation optical and laser technologies.
